What Are Data Privacy Laws?
Data privacy laws are regulations that dictate how personal information can be collected, used, stored, and shared by organizations. These laws have been established to protect individuals' rights to privacy and demand that organizations be transparent about their data handling practices.
Key Data Privacy Regulations
- General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R): Enforced across Europe, the GDPR stands as one of the most stringent data privacy laws, imposing hefty fines for non-compliance.
- California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A): This law gives California residents the right to know what personal data is being collected about them and how it is used.
-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A): This U.S. law provides data privacy and security provisions for safeguarding medical information.

Services Offered by Data Privacy Law Firms
Data privacy law firms offer a wide range of services tailored to meet the needs of their clients. Here are some of the key services:
1. Compliance Audits
These audits assess a company's current data handling practices to identify vulnerabilities and non-compliance with relevant regulations. The outcome helps in formulating actionable steps towards compliance.
2. Policy Drafting and Review
Law firms help create privacy policies, terms of service, and data protection agreements that align with legal requirements and best practices, ensuring protection against potential liabilities.
3. Data Breach Support
In the unfortunate event of a data breach, law firms provide immediate support and intervention, including:
- Assessing the breach
- Communicating with affected parties
- Reporting to regulatory bodies
4. Training and Awareness Programs
Organizations can benefit from training programs designed to educate employees about data privacy and security. Such training enhances the overall compliance posture of the organization.
